Chandigarh University Freshers Party 2014

Welcoming Newbies into the Chandigarh University

One of a kind Freshers joined us a month ago and with full enthusiasm, we celebrated their presence with Aaghaz 2014. It was our first attempt to make your year enthusiastic and unforgettable.

Various dignitaries joined us in this day filled with excitement, joy, music, enthusiasm, laughter and happiness.
The chief guest of the event was Shri Sampson David, Joint Secretary, Meeting & Youth Affairs, AIU. He addressed the new students and discussed the importance of #education in our lives.

DJ Shilpi and Team entertained the crowd with their thumping beats wherein Luv O Trigger sang some hip numbers.

Inderjeet Nikku also graced us with his presence and entertained the crowd with his Punjabi melodies. Sonia Kaur from Hum Hai Teen Khurapaati, upcoming Bollywood movie crowned our freshers.

Shout out to Mr. Fresher - Shagun, Ms. Fresher - Samriti Gill. The girl who stole our hearts with her beautiful smile - Kavya Khullar and Mr. Well Dressed - Karanveer Singh.

Education and Gratitude: CU’s Scholarship Program for Defense Personnel’s Families

Chandigarh University is always dedicated in its commitment to honouring the sacrifice and valour of our nation’s defence personnel. In respect and recognition of those who protect our borders and our lives, Chandigarh University’s Armed Forces Educational Welfare Scheme (AFEWS) offers scholarships to the wards of defence personnel. This initiative, part of the university’s broader social responsibility, provides a comprehensive Reservation cum Fee Waiver Scheme for the families of Indian Defense Personnel. A Gesture of Appreciation The AFEWS is a unique and thoughtful scheme designed to support the educational aspirations of the wards and spouses of defence personnel. This scheme ensures that a significant number of seats in all courses at Chandigarh University are reserved for these individuals, accompanied by substantial fee concessions.
